We all know that WrestleMania 31 was a huge success for WWE, but the NXT brand also had their biggest weekend to date. The NXT event that took place in San Jose during the WrestleMania weekend drew approximately 4,700 fans and is considered a sellout for the venue. On top of that, the ticket sales were great as they pulled in over $200,000. Considering that this show was added late, was advertised as a house show, and no matches were announced ahead of tickets going on sale and this is great news.
Vince McMahon was impressed with the show, loving that the passionate crowd reacted so well to the action. He obviously wasn’t a fan of the anti-main product chants such as “better than RAW” and “better than WrestleMania”. The show was supposed to end at midnight to avoid extra union costs, but McMahon gave the go ahead to have the show run long. It ended just after 1AM local time.
